UML suspends Secretary Top Bahadur Rayamajhi



KATHMANDU: CPN-UML has suspended Secretary Top Bahadur Rayamajhi for his alleged involvement in the case related to fake Bhutanese refugees.

Issuing a press statement on Wednesday, UML General Secretary Shankar Pokharel informed that Rayamajhi has been suspended until the investigation and legal action process are finalized.

The police have issued an arrest warrant against Rayamajhi. He is absconding. His son Sandeep has been arrested by the police.

The UML secretariat meeting held on Tuesday decided to ask Top Bahadur to help in the investigation.
